Publisher's Synopsis

It's been three years since Storm Freeman released the Gatherer, a device that brought free, infinite energy to the world. The initial reverence has receded from the world changing invention as people are afflicted with a strange, inexplicable disease. Afflicted herself, Freeman has retreated to the Yukon, to hide out from the world. When Maria Kowalski arrives - the special forces agent who first tried to stop her from releasing the Gatherer - Storm has to make a choice: stay hidden or return to the world and destroy what she created.
